The need for increased utilization of palliative care for patients living with HFpEF.

In a viewpoint published in JAMA Cardiology, authors Sarah Godfrey, MD, MPH, et al. discuss that while heart failure (HF) with preserved ejection fraction (HFpEF) is the leading form of heart failure worldwide, palliative care is underutilized in this patient population. The authors state that patients living with HFpEF would benefit from palliative care, due to their complex needs, and that dedicated studies are needed.
